Output 6621b85d409a860e4404bdd5f11a0a57c383590ce57b6ddbcc216aa45f2d6447:1

value
50289886893
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ad678b1dc854b09f9878f07e0e79c5bfa506512 OP_EQUALVERIFY OP_CHECKSIG
address
1zJgf6h8ubDUa98FGb6g3WV5wHAe5mGn9
transaction
6621b85d409a860e4404bdd5f11a0a57c383590ce57b6ddbcc216aa45f2d6447
confirmations
478700
spent
true